Therefore, it is worth trying to put together everything that has been established so far about this image, undoubtedly one of the most beautiful images of the Immaculate Conception of the Blessed Virgin Mary, which was inspired by and commissioned by the Marians. To do so, we must first look back on the beginnings of our community in the Eternal City.<\/p>\n<p>The Marian Fathers\u2019 General Chapter of 1776 celebrated in Marijampole decided to dispatch to Rome Frs. Candide Spourny and John Niezabitowski, assigning them the task of initiating the beatification process of Father Papczy\u0144ski and Father Wyszy\u0144ski. They were also to renew efforts towards finding in Rome a place where the Marians could settle permanently.<a href=\"#_ftn2\" name=\"_ftnref2\">[2]<\/a> <a href=\"https:\/\/padrimariani.org\/wp-content\/uploads\/2021\/03\/Arco-di-Gallieno-e-Chiesa-dei-Ss-Vito-e-Modesto_Litografia-G-Vasi-z-1756-scaled-1.jpg\"><img decoding=\"async\" class=\"size-medium wp-image-9501 alignright\" src=\"https:\/\/padrimariani.org\/wp-content\/uploads\/2021\/03\/Arco-di-Gallieno-e-Chiesa-dei-Ss-Vito-e-Modesto_Litografia-G-Vasi-z-1756-scaled-1-300x200.jpg\" alt=\"\" width=\"300\" height=\"200\" \/><\/a>These men arrived in Rome on January 11, 1777, and for a time they stayed at the Franciscan monastery in Aracoeli.<a href=\"#_ftn3\" name=\"_ftnref3\">[3]<\/a> Immediately upon his arrival in the Eternal City, Father Candide started actively searching for a suitable place for a permanent site of the general procurator&#8217;s office. Towards the end of 1777, he learned about the Cistercians\u2019 plans to sell their monastery with the adjoining 8<sup>th<\/sup>-century church of St. Vitus. On February 23, 1779, Pope Pius VI issued a special apostolic brief, by which he permitted the sale of the monastery to the Marians, who officially took possession of it on July 14, 1779.<a href=\"#_ftn4\" name=\"_ftnref4\">[4]<\/a><\/p>\n<\/div><div class=\"fusion-clearfix\"><\/div><\/div><\/div><\/div><\/div><div class=\"fusion-fullwidth fullwidth-box fusion-builder-row-3 fusion-flex-container nonhundred-percent-fullwidth non-hundred-percent-height-scrolling\" style=\"--awb-border-radius-top-left:0px;--awb-border-radius-top-right:0px;--awb-border-radius-bottom-right:0px;--awb-border-radius-bottom-left:0px;--awb-flex-wrap:wrap;\" ><div class=\"fusion-builder-row fusion-row fusion-flex-align-items-flex-start fusion-flex-content-wrap\" style=\"max-width:1144px;margin-left: calc(-4% \/ 2 );margin-right: calc(-4% \/ 2 );\"><div class=\"fusion-layout-column fusion_builder_column fusion-builder-column-2 fusion_builder_column_1_3 1_3 fusion-flex-column\" style=\"--awb-bg-size:cover;--awb-width-large:33.333333333333%;--awb-margin-top-large:0px;--awb-spacing-right-large:5.76%;--awb-margin-bottom-large:20px;--awb-spacing-left-large:5.76%;--awb-width-medium:100%;--awb-order-medium:0;--awb-spacing-right-medium:1.92%;--awb-spacing-left-medium:1.92%;--awb-width-small:100%;--awb-order-small:0;--awb-spacing-right-small:1.92%;--awb-spacing-left-small:1.92%;\"><div class=\"fusion-column-wrapper fusion-column-has-shadow fusion-flex-justify-content-flex-start fusion-content-layout-column\"><div class=\"fusion-image-element\" style=\"text-align:left;--awb-max-width:300px;--awb-caption-title-font-family:var(--h2_typography-font-family);--awb-caption-title-font-weight:var(--h2_typography-font-weight);--awb-caption-title-font-style:var(--h2_typography-font-style);--awb-caption-title-size:var(--h2_typography-font-size);--awb-caption-title-transform:var(--h2_typography-text-transform);--awb-caption-title-line-height:var(--h2_typography-line-height);--awb-caption-title-letter-spacing:var(--h2_typography-letter-spacing);\"><span class=\" fusion-imageframe imageframe-none imageframe-1 hover-type-none\"><a class=\"fusion-no-lightbox\" href=\"https:\/\/padrimariani.org\/en\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/4\/2022\/03\/ic-2022-50pct-800x1413.jpg\" target=\"_blank\" aria-label=\"Immaculate Conception 2022\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\"><img decoding=\"async\" width=\"849\" height=\"1500\" src=\"https:\/\/padrimariani.org\/en\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/4\/2022\/03\/ic-2022-50pct.jpg\" alt class=\"img-responsive wp-image-8769\" srcset=\"https:\/\/padrimariani.org\/en\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/4\/2022\/03\/ic-2022-50pct-200x353.jpg 200w, https:\/\/padrimariani.org\/en\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/4\/2022\/03\/ic-2022-50pct-400x707.jpg 400w, https:\/\/padrimariani.org\/en\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/4\/2022\/03\/ic-2022-50pct-600x1060.jpg 600w, https:\/\/padrimariani.org\/en\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/4\/2022\/03\/ic-2022-50pct-800x1413.jpg 800w, https:\/\/padrimariani.org\/en\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/4\/2022\/03\/ic-2022-50pct.jpg 849w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 1024px) 100vw, (max-width: 640px) 100vw, 400px\" \/><\/a><\/span><\/div><\/div><\/div><div class=\"fusion-layout-column fusion_builder_column fusion-builder-column-3 fusion_builder_column_2_3 2_3 fusion-flex-column\" style=\"--awb-bg-size:cover;--awb-width-large:66.666666666667%;--awb-margin-top-large:0px;--awb-spacing-right-large:2.88%;--awb-margin-bottom-large:20px;--awb-spacing-left-large:2.88%;--awb-width-medium:100%;--awb-order-medium:0;--awb-spacing-right-medium:1.92%;--awb-spacing-left-medium:1.92%;--awb-width-small:100%;--awb-order-small:0;--awb-spacing-right-small:1.92%;--awb-spacing-left-small:1.92%;\"><div class=\"fusion-column-wrapper fusion-column-has-shadow fusion-flex-justify-content-flex-start fusion-content-layout-column\"><div class=\"fusion-text fusion-text-2\"><p>The previous owners, who occupied the property for more than 100 years,<a href=\"#_ftn5\" name=\"_ftnref5\">[5]<\/a> took care that the church interior had hallmarks of the Cistercian spirituality and for that reason, they probably decided to place the painting of St. Bernard above the great altar. However, the new occupants wished to communicate, using the church interior, their own spirituality and thus Fr. Spourny decided to commission a new painting, depicting the Blessed Mother\u2019s Immaculate Conception, to replace the image of St. Bernard.<a href=\"#_ftn6\" name=\"_ftnref6\">[6]<\/a> In 1780, he commissioned one of the Roman painters, whose name is unknown to us, to create such an image. However, for some unknown reason, this man never did any work, despite taking money towards the purchase of needed painting materials.<a href=\"#_ftn7\" name=\"_ftnref7\">[7]<\/a> At that point Fr. Candide approached a Polish painter, Francis Smuglewicz, then residing in Rome, asking if he would consider doing the Marians a favor by painting in their newly acquired church<a href=\"#_ftn8\" name=\"_ftnref8\">[8]<\/a> the image of the Immaculately Conceived Mary. Smuglewicz readily agreed to the Marian Fathers General Procurator\u2019s request, and in December 1782 a large canvas, which the artist created in classicist style, was placed above the main altar of St. Vitus Church in Rome. A gilded plaque, informing that the altar belonged to the rank of \u201ceternally privileged\u201d granted by the Holy See to the Marians, was placed directly above the painting.<a href=\"#_ftn9\" name=\"_ftnref9\">[9]<\/a><\/p>\n<p>For his work, Smuglewicz received a modest wage, which was meticulously recorded in the book of the Roman monastery\u2019s expenditure, along with other fees related to the creation of the painting.<a href=\"#_ftn10\" name=\"_ftnref10\">[10]<\/a> Due to the meager funds of the Marians\u2019 Roman monastery, Father Spourny petitioned the Superior General, Fr. Raymond Nowicki<a href=\"#_ftn11\" name=\"_ftnref11\">[11]<\/a> by letter, asking to have him adequately reward the artist, who was returning to his homeland. We do not know whether Fr. General of the Marians fulfilled that request.<\/p>\n<\/div><\/div><\/div><\/div><\/div><div class=\"fusion-fullwidth fullwidth-box fusion-builder-row-4 fusion-flex-container nonhundred-percent-fullwidth non-hundred-percent-height-scrolling\" style=\"--awb-border-radius-top-left:0px;--awb-border-radius-top-right:0px;--awb-border-radius-bottom-right:0px;--awb-border-radius-bottom-left:0px;--awb-flex-wrap:wrap;\" ><div class=\"fusion-builder-row fusion-row fusion-flex-align-items-flex-start fusion-flex-content-wrap\" style=\"max-width:1144px;margin-left: calc(-4% \/ 2 );margin-right: calc(-4% \/ 2 );\"><div class=\"fusion-layout-column fusion_builder_column fusion-builder-column-4 fusion_builder_column_1_1 1_1 fusion-flex-column\" style=\"--awb-bg-size:cover;--awb-width-large:100%;--awb-margin-top-large:0px;--awb-spacing-right-large:1.92%;--awb-margin-bottom-large:20px;--awb-spacing-left-large:1.92%;--awb-width-medium:100%;--awb-order-medium:0;--awb-spacing-right-medium:1.92%;--awb-spacing-left-medium:1.92%;--awb-width-small:100%;--awb-order-small:0;--awb-spacing-right-small:1.92%;--awb-spacing-left-small:1.92%;\"><div class=\"fusion-column-wrapper fusion-column-has-shadow fusion-flex-justify-content-flex-start fusion-content-layout-column\"><div class=\"fusion-text fusion-text-3\"><p>We should say a few words about Francis Smuglewicz here. This Polish painter and graphic artist was born on October 6, 1745, in Warsaw. He was the son of Luke and Regina n\u00e9e Olesi\u0144ska, niece of the painter Simon Czechowicz. Francis\u2019s older brother, Anthony, was also a painter. Francis studied first in Warsaw with his father, a court painter of King Augustus III, and also with Czechowicz.<\/p>\n<div id=\"attachment_9503\" style=\"width: 223px\" class=\"wp-caption alignright\"><a href=\"https:\/\/padrimariani.org\/wp-content\/uploads\/2021\/03\/Franciszek-Smuglewicz_rycina-scaled-1.jpg\"><img decoding=\"async\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-9503\" class=\"size-medium wp-image-9503\" src=\"https:\/\/padrimariani.org\/wp-content\/uploads\/2021\/03\/Franciszek-Smuglewicz_rycina-scaled-1-213x300.jpg\" alt=\"\" width=\"213\" height=\"300\" \/><\/a><p id=\"caption-attachment-9503\" class=\"wp-caption-text\"><center><em>Francis Smuglewicz,<\/em><br \/><em>a lithography by<\/em><br \/><em>J. Ozi\u0119b\u0142owski,<\/em><br \/><em>Vilnius<\/em><\/center><\/p><\/div>\n<p>In 1763, Francis went to Rome and remained there for 20 years. Initially, he studied with Anton von Maron and then refined his skills at the <em>Accademia di San Luca,<\/em> where, in the 1766 Clementine competition, he received first prize for his drawing on the biblical theme <em>Melchizedek&#8217;s Sacrifice, <\/em>accompanied by the note: <em>1766, Prima Classe. Primo Premio<\/em>. <em>Francesco Smuglewicz Polacco<\/em>). From 1767, he received a scholarship from King Stanislaus August Poniatowski, who contributed annually 100 ducats towards the young painter\u2019s education. Smuglewicz also obtained in Rome a doctorate in philosophy. In 1784, he returned to Poland, and in 1795 settled permanently in Vilnius, where he became the head of the newly established Department of Drawing and Painting at the University of Vilnius. He died in Vilnius on September 18, 1807, and was buried in the catacombs of the missionary priests at the Rossa cemetery. Unfortunately, the place of his burial has not survived.<a href=\"#_ftn12\" name=\"_ftnref12\">[12]<\/a><\/p>\n<p>In 1798, as Napoleon Bonaparte occupied the Eternal City, all foreigners were ordered to leave town, which also included the Marians who had to abandon their monastery at the St. Vitus Church. Unfortunately, they never recovered their former property. Today St. Vitus Church serves as an auxiliary parish church at the Basilica of Santa Maria Maggiore. One can still admire the painting of the Immaculate Conception \u2013 still beautiful, but needing urgent conservation \u2013 created by a Polish painter from Warsaw. Now the canvas hangs on the sidewall of this single-nave church. Today the former Marian monastery houses the parish and the rector\u2019s offices.<\/p>\n<div id=\"attachment_9504\" style=\"width: 310px\" class=\"wp-caption alignleft\"><a href=\"https:\/\/padrimariani.org\/wp-content\/uploads\/2021\/03\/Wspolczesny-wyglad-dawnego-kosciola-marianow-pw-sw-Wita-w-Rzymie.jpg-scaled-1.jpg\"><img decoding=\"async\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-9504\" class=\"size-medium wp-image-9504\" src=\"https:\/\/padrimariani.org\/wp-content\/uploads\/2021\/03\/Wspolczesny-wyglad-dawnego-kosciola-marianow-pw-sw-Wita-w-Rzymie.jpg-scaled-1-300x242.jpg\" alt=\"\" width=\"300\" height=\"242\" \/><\/a><p id=\"caption-attachment-9504\" class=\"wp-caption-text\"><center><em>Contemporary look of the former Marian Church of St. Vitus in Rome<\/em><\/center><\/p><\/div>\n<p>It appears that the old historic St. Vitus Church is under intensive conservation works sponsored by the Italian Department for Preservation of Cultural Heritage, which is also the legal custodian of all movable works of art contained within this and many other historic shrines of Italy.<\/p>\n<p>Although a small group of confreres \u2013 especially residents of the Roman House \u2013 knew that the image of Mary Immaculate existed in our former church of St. Vitus, it was \u201crediscovered\u201d only in the 1990s. In 1992, the Marians of the American Province of St. Stanislaus Kostka commissioned a professionally made photograph of the painting, which enabled its promotion in various media on a mass scale.<\/p>\n<p>To close, it should be said with regret that some contemporary Italian publications and Internet posts mistakenly attribute the authorship of \u201cour\u201d painting to Pietro Gagliardi (sic!), who lived between 1809-1890.<a href=\"#_ftn13\" name=\"_ftnref13\">[13]<\/a><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: right;\"><em>Andrew R.
